Please follow the next steps:
0.- Backup
Well, I am always so fool and I forget to do this, I know you are smarter and will do, DM -> Backup and Restore -> Backup
Backup everything, you never know when you are going to need it
1.- Turn off your radio
On your Blackberry home, go to Manage Connections and unchecked Mobile Network
OR
Just take your sim off
Your radio needs to be off until further noticed.
2.- Enable Legacy SB Restore mode
On your Blackberry, go to Options > Advanced Options > Service Book
There, you need to hold "ALT" and press S B E B
Now you will see a pop window saying: "Legacy SB Restore Enabled.", click "OK"
3.- Delete all Service Books

On your Blackberry, go to Options > Advanced Options > Service Book
There you need to delete all your service books,
Don't worry if there's one you can not delete. We will need DM to do so.
On your DM go to Backup and Restore -> Advanced
There you will see on the right window ("Device databases") the stuff on your Blackberry, find the row name "Service Book" and selected, and click the button "Clear"
Yes, all need to be deleted
On your Blackberry, go to Options > Advanced Options > Service Book
Make sure there is none service book left, needs to be empty
4.- Restore Browser and MMS Service Book
OK if you have your latest backup file (.ipd) from your 4.6 system (those good old days ) we are going to need it, just do the blue part. If you do not have it do the orange part.
On your DM go to Backup and Restore -> Advanced
Now on your left upper corner on File go to "Open..." and find the latest 4.6 backup file that you have, you will see on the left window ("Computer databases") all your data, please find the row of Service Book with several records, just selected that row and click to the button ">>" in order to load them to your Blackberry.
Download the file attached and unzip it, remember the path to the unzip file.
On your DM go to Backup and Restore -> Advanced
Now on your left upper corner on File go to "Open..." and find the unzip file you just download, you will see on the left window ("Computer databases") Service Book with 16? 14?, well more than 4 records, just selected and click to the button ">>" in order to load them to your Blackberry.
5.- Select Browser as default
On your Blackberry go to Options -> Advanced Options -> Browser
There you now can change "Hotspot Browser" to "Browser", save the change.
6.- Turn on the radio or insert your sim
On your Blackberry go to Manage Connections and check Mobile Network
Or
Just wait till your Blackberry boots up
Optional in case you don't get a registration message
On your Blackberry go to Options -> Advanced Options -> Host Routing Table
There click the menu key (on the keyboard of your Blackberry) and go to "Register Now"
7.- Recover your email services
Go to your provider site and send to you the service books for your email accounts
Mine was at bis.na.blackberry.com/html?brand=telcel
Or
Call customer service and ask them to do so.
The service books that you need for your browser and mms are already on your Blackberry
8.- Enjoy your browser
